Develop a plan of action.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id34"&gt;You have your idea; you know what you want to achieve. The next step is to develop your plan of action; determine how you will get to where you want to be.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id25"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;em&gt;2. Make opportunity happen.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id35"&gt;Although opportunity may knock for some, it usually waits to be discovered. Take the initiative, and create your own opportunity for your goal.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id26"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;3. Take the risks&lt;/strong&gt;. &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id36"&gt;Fear of the unknown keeps most people from realizing their potential and their dreams. Instead of saying “what if I try and fail?” ask “what if I don’t try at all?” Don’t end life in a rocking chair murmuring the mantra, “if only I’d tried”. &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id27"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;em&gt;4. Keep motivation high.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id37"&gt;Write down your goals, and keep them posted in a highly visible area. Remind yourself continually of why you are working toward your goal.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id28"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;em&gt;5. Remember to pack your patience.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id38"&gt;Success rarely occurs overnight. It is a step by step process that can be maddeningly slow. As long as you see some type of progress, stay on course. Remember, Rome was not built in a day; your empire will take a while, too.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id29"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;em&gt;6. Rejoice in small victories.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id39"&gt;Along the way toward your goal, many small victories will be realized. Reward yourself to maintain your motivation; small victories win the big wars.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id30"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;em&gt;7. Failure is not an option.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id40"&gt;Don’t give up. Keep your goals alive, and stay the course. If you have reached a plateau where even small victories have paused, re-evaluate your steps, and readjust if necessary. Just don’t give up.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id31"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;em&gt;8. Surround yourself with greatness.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id41"&gt;Associate with individuals more successful than you. Observe, listen and learn their techniques that got them where they are. Network within groups of people who can be helpful to you, and then return the favor.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id32"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;em&gt;9. Keep your faith and values.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id42"&gt;“The road to Hell is paved with good intentions” is a quote we have all heard throughout life. Keep your values and faith close at hand, and practice them often. Honesty, integrity and compassion are traits of successful people that will mark you in a positive way for life. When the day is done, you still need to face yourself in the mirror.&l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id33"&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;em&gt;10. Believe in yourself.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/div&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;div id="ms__id43"&gt;Believing in yourself will help you to overcome the most difficult situations and face the most discouraging news. Staying focused on your belief will be a mainstay in tough times and your reward in good times. Finding success does not come naturally to most people.
